I have two Orchestrations which are in different assembly.
In the first orchestration i have a "Start orchestration shape " through
which i would like to
invoke the second orchestration.

First Assembly project has a reference to the Second Assembly.

I have deployed and started the Second Orchestration.
In the Second Orchestration i have an "orchestration Parameter [ Direction
in ]".

In the start orchestration shape i am getting "no started orchestration
click to configure" message + the following message.

---------------------------
Start Orchestration Configuration
---------------------------
There are no available BizTalk Orchestrations to start.
A valid orchestration is one that does not contain any 'out' or 'ref'
parameters.
---------------------------

In the "called orchestration property" of "Start shape" through the "select
from the referenced assembly" ,
i am not able to find the second orchestration's dll.

what could be the problem ?
Todd Sussman

2004-09-22, 9:56 pm

The Receive Port Type for Orchestration from the assembly that is being
referenced, has to be made public.
